Kevin Dillon at a Glance
Before diving deeper, here’s a quick snapshot of the man behind the roles:
Full Name: Kevin Brady Dillon
Date of Birth: August 19, 1965
Age (2025): 60 years
Birthplace: New Rochelle, New York, USA
Nationality: American
Family:
-
Parents: Mary Ellen (homemaker), Paul Dillon (portrait painter, sales manager, golf coach)
-
Brother: Matt Dillon (actor)
-
Children: Two
Profession: Actor (active since 1983)
Famous Roles:
-
Bunny – Platoon (1986)
-
John Densmore – The Doors (1991)
-
Johnny “Drama” Chase – Entourage (2004–2011)
Awards:
-
3 Primetime Emmy nominations
-
1 Golden Globe nomination
Estimated Net Worth (2025): $10 million

His breakout moment came when he landed a role in Oliver Stone’s Platoon (1986). While the film featured a powerhouse cast, Kevin’s performance stood out and proved he could hold his own in serious, dramatic roles.
Career-Defining Performances That Changed Everything
Platoon (1986)
This war drama didn’t just win Oscars—it gave Kevin credibility. Being part of such a respected film opened doors that weren’t available before.
The Doors (1991)
Playing drummer John Densmore showed Kevin’s ability to portray real-life figures with authenticity. It also proved he wasn’t limited to one genre.

Personal Life and Financial Balance
Kevin married Jane Stuart in 2006. Their marriage ended in 2019, but he remains deeply involved in his children’s lives. Balancing personal responsibilities with career demands hasn’t always been easy, yet he’s managed it without public drama or financial setbacks.
